Your Guide to Choosing the Best Hydrating Leave-In Conditioner

Finding the right hydrating leave-in conditioner can make a big difference for your hair. It helps keep your locks soft, manageable, and full of life. This guide will help you pick the perfect one for your hair’s needs.

What to Look For: Key Features of a Great Leave-In Conditioner

1. Moisturizing Ingredients

The most important thing is that it moisturizes! Look for ingredients like:

  • Glycerin: This draws moisture from the air into your hair.
  • Natural Oils (like coconut, argan, or shea butter): These smooth the hair and add shine.
  • Hyaluronic Acid: This is a super hydrator that holds lots of water.
  • Aloe Vera: This soothes the scalp and adds moisture.
2. Detangling Power

A good leave-in conditioner should make brushing easier. It should help knots slide out without breaking your hair.

3. Heat Protection

If you use blow dryers, straighteners, or curling irons, choose a leave-in that protects your hair from heat damage. This helps prevent frizz and breakage.

4. Frizz Control

Humidity can cause frizz. A good leave-in conditioner will smooth your hair and keep it from looking flyaway.

5. Lightweight Formula

Especially for fine or oily hair, a lightweight formula is best. You want moisture, not heavy, greasy hair.

Important Materials and What They Do

The “materials” in a leave-in conditioner are its ingredients. Here are some to be aware of:

  • Plant-Based Extracts: Ingredients like chamomile or green tea can soothe the scalp and add antioxidants.
  • Proteins (like keratin or silk): These can help strengthen damaged hair and fill in gaps in the hair shaft.
  • Vitamins (like Vitamin E or B5): These nourish the hair and promote health.

What Makes a Leave-In Conditioner Great (or Not So Great)

Factors That Improve Quality:
  • Free of harsh chemicals: Look for products without sulfates, parabens, or alcohol. These can dry out your hair.
  • pH-balanced: A good pH level helps keep your hair cuticle smooth.
  • Ethically sourced ingredients: Many people prefer products made with natural and responsibly sourced ingredients.
Factors That Reduce Quality:
  • Heavy silicones: While some silicones can be good, heavy ones can build up on hair, making it feel weighed down.
  • Artificial fragrances and dyes: These can sometimes irritate sensitive scalps.
  • Alcohol-based ingredients: These can strip moisture from your hair.

User Experience and How to Use It

Using a hydrating leave-in conditioner is simple. After washing and conditioning your hair, towel dry it gently. Then, spray or apply the leave-in conditioner from the mid-lengths to the ends of your hair. Comb through to distribute it evenly. You can then style your hair as usual.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: What are the main key features to look for in a hydrating leave-in conditioner?

A: The main key features are moisturizing ingredients, detangling power, heat protection, frizz control, and a lightweight formula.

Q: Are there any specific ingredients I should look for?

A: Yes, look for glycerin, natural oils like coconut or argan, hyaluronic acid, and aloe vera. Proteins and vitamins are also beneficial.

Q: What ingredients should I avoid?

A: You should try to avoid harsh sulfates, parabens, drying alcohols, and very heavy silicones.

Q: Can I use a leave-in conditioner on all hair types?

A: Yes, but people with fine or oily hair should opt for lightweight formulas to avoid weighing their hair down.

Q: How often should I use a hydrating leave-in conditioner?

A: You can use it every time you wash your hair, or as needed when your hair feels dry or unmanageable.

Q: Will a leave-in conditioner make my hair greasy?

A: A lightweight formula is designed not to make your hair greasy. Apply it from the mid-lengths to the ends, avoiding the roots if your hair gets oily easily.

Q: Can I use a leave-in conditioner if I don’t heat style my hair?

A: Absolutely! Leave-in conditioners are great for adding moisture, smoothing frizz, and making hair easier to comb, even without heat styling.

Q: What’s the difference between a rinse-out conditioner and a leave-in conditioner?

A: Rinse-out conditioner is washed out after a few minutes to provide instant moisture. Leave-in conditioner stays in your hair to provide continuous hydration and protection throughout the day.

Q: How do I apply a leave-in conditioner correctly?

A: Apply it to towel-dried hair, focusing on the mid-lengths and ends. Comb through to make sure it’s spread evenly.

Q: Can a hydrating leave-in conditioner help with split ends?

A: While it won’t magically fix split ends, it can help to smooth and temporarily seal them, making your hair look healthier and preventing further damage.
